What Defines a Trustworthy Online Casino?
Trust is built through verifiable details rather than impressive claims. A reputable operator normally displays its licensing information, company identity, privacy policy, and withdrawal rules in an accessible location. These elements allow visitors to understand who runs the site and what protections apply to their account.
Independent testing is another important signal. Established software providers usually work with recognised testing laboratories to evaluate random number generators and return-to-player calculations. While no test guarantees a win, it helps confirm that game outcomes are not designed to favour individual players unfairly.
- Visible licensing and ownership information
- Clear deposit, withdrawal, and wagering conditions
- Secure encryption and sensible account controls
- Recognised game studios and testing practices
- Responsive customer support through documented channels
Comparing Bonuses Without Missing the Conditions
Casino promotions can add entertainment value, yet their headline figure rarely tells the whole story. A welcome offer may include a minimum deposit, a maximum qualifying amount, game contribution limits, expiry dates, and wagering requirements. Reading these conditions before claiming a bonus prevents many avoidable misunderstandings.
| Promotion detail | Why it matters | What to check |
|---|---|---|
| Wagering requirement | Shows how many times eligible funds must be played | Whether it applies to the bonus, deposit, or both |
| Game contribution | Explains which titles count toward completion | Different percentages for slots, table games, and live casino |
| Maximum cashout | May limit the amount withdrawable from a promotion | Caps attached to free spins or no-deposit rewards |
| Expiry period | Determines how long the offer remains active | Activation and completion deadlines |
The strongest comparison is not necessarily the one with the largest advertised reward. Instead, consider the expected value of the offer, the rules attached to it, and whether the games you actually enjoy qualify. A smaller promotion with straightforward terms can be more useful than a large but restrictive package.
Game Choice, Mobile Design, and Payment Speed
Content depth affects the overall experience. Some players prefer large slot libraries with progressive jackpots, while others prioritise blackjack, roulette, baccarat, poker, or live-dealer tables. A balanced casino should identify its software partners and make important game information easy to find.
Mobile performance deserves equal attention. Menus should load quickly, buttons should be easy to operate on a small screen, and the cashier should not require unnecessary steps. A site that works well on a phone is particularly important for players who switch between desktop and mobile sessions.
Payment selection also influences convenience. Card payments may be familiar, bank transfers can suit larger transactions, and digital wallets often provide speed. However, availability, fees, verification requirements, and processing times vary by country. Review both deposit and withdrawal options before committing funds.
Responsible Gambling as a Practical Feature
Responsible gambling is not merely a legal notice placed at the bottom of a webpage. Useful operators provide deposit limits, session reminders, cooling-off tools, self-exclusion options, and links to independent support organisations. These controls help players keep entertainment within a planned budget.
Set a spending limit before playing and treat it as an entertainment cost, not an investment. Avoid chasing losses, do not borrow money to gamble, and take regular breaks. If gambling starts affecting sleep, finances, work, or relationships, stop and seek confidential professional assistance.
A Simple Review Method for Better Decisions
A structured review can turn a crowded market into a manageable shortlist. Begin by confirming that the operator accepts players in your jurisdiction and holds an appropriate licence. Next, inspect the cashier, bonus policy, game catalogue, support channels, and account-protection measures.
- Verify the licence and operator identity.
- Compare payment methods, fees, and stated processing times.
- Read bonus terms independently from the promotional headline.
- Check game providers, table limits, and mobile usability.
- Test customer support with a specific pre-deposit question.
- Set personal limits before opening a real-money session.
This method places transparency ahead of presentation. It also creates a repeatable way to compare established brands with newer entrants without relying solely on ratings or advertising language.
